We believe that high-performing teams drive groundbreaking medical discoveries and invite all applicants to join us and experience what it means to be part of Mass General Brigham.</p> <p>Job Summary</p> <p>Summary</p> <p>Drives research projects scientifically and determines the course of research as evidenced by leadership, obtaining funding, writing, or other recognition. May not necessarily receive independent resources; however, their contribution is essential to the conceptual/scientific success of the project. They would work closely with postdocs, students and research technicians in the lab, designing experiments, producing devices and processing patient samples. They would also write summary reports of the data to be shared with funding agencies and research sponsors. Troubleshooting protocols and developing quality control assays would be necessary for the work.</p> <p>Essential Functions</p> <p>Trains/mentors study staff.</p> <p>Mentor a team of data analysts in statistical analysis, study design, and coding.</p> <p>Overseeing progress across multiple research and evaluation projects.</p> <p>Identifies, assimilates, and synthesizes data needed for computer models and manages databases relating to statistical and related software.</p> <p>Work closely with cross-functional teams (analytical chemistry, sensory, applications & flavor creation) to achieve desired results.</p> <p>Lead internal encapsulation science research program as well as external research collaborations.</p> <p>Design, execute and interpret research experiments.</p> <p>Analyze and present data at internal and external meetings.</p> <p>Required for All Jobs</p> <p>Performs other duties as assigned</p> <p>Complies with all policies and standards</p> <p>Qualifications</p> <p>Education</p> <p>Doctorate Related Field of Study required</p> <p>Can this role accept experience in lieu of a degree? To ensure reasonable accommodation for individuals protected by Section 503 of the Rehabilitation Act of 1973, the Vietnam Veteran's Readjustment Act of 1974, and Title I of the Americans with Disabilities Act of 1990, applicants who require accommodation in the job application process may contact Human Resources at (857)-282-7642.</p> <p>Mass General Brigham Competency Framework</p> <p>At Mass General Brigham, our competency framework defines what effective leadership "looks like" by specifying which behaviors are most critical for successful performance at each job level. The framework is comprised of ten competencies (half People-Focused, half Performance-Focused) and are defined by observable and measurable skills and behaviors that contribute to workplace effectiveness and career success. These competencies are used to evaluate performance, make hiring decisions, identify development needs, mobilize employees across our system, and establish a strong talent pipeline.</p>
